Classic Entrepreneurship
Classic entrepreneurship refers to the traditional model of starting and managing a business to offer unique products or services and achieve profit and growth.
Entrepreneurs
Individuals who start and manage businesses, taking on financial risks in the hope of profit.
Managers
Managers are individuals responsible for controlling or administering an organization or group of staff, making decisions, and implementing actions to achieve goals.
New Venture
A business enterprise that has recently been established, characterized by new market offerings and potential for growth.
